This custom projected capacitive touch panel is available from 2 to 32 inches for industrial displays, medical interfaces, self-service terminals, smart retail equipment, and home-automation controls. The standard configuration supports 10 touch points, with project options up to 40 points.
The original product content describes driver-free operation for supported host systems and touch recognition through thin gloves. Controller, operating system, glove material, cover thickness, grounding, and display stack should be confirmed for each integration.

The original content lists 6H tempered cover glass, a metal flexible printed circuit connection, and close lamination intended to limit bubbles and delamination during operation.

The product supports untreated glass or AG, AR, and AF surface options. The coating or treatment should be selected from the installation lighting, display brightness, touch frequency, cleaning process, and optical target.
A baseline surface for applications that do not require added glare, reflection, or fingerprint control.
Diffuses reflected light. The visible attributes list an adjustable haze range of 5%–15%.
Reduces surface reflection. The attributes list light transmittance of at least 92% and a 97% reference for AR-coated glass.
Reduces oil adhesion. The attributes list a water-contact-angle reference of at least 110 degrees.
Optical values require an agreed wavelength range, angle, substrate, coating side, sample condition, and measurement method.
| Touch technology | Projected capacitive touch |
|---|---|
| Size range | 2–32 inches; custom profiles subject to review |
| Touch points | 10 standard; project options up to 40 |
| Cover glass | Ultra-low-iron tempered glass; 6H hardness reference |
| Surface | Normal, AG, AR, or AF |
| Thickness options | 0.7, 1.1, 2.0, 3.0, and 5.0 mm |
| FPC interface | Industrial flexible circuit connection; configuration by project |
| Temperature references | -20°C to +70°C in the original description; -40°C to 180°C in visible attributes |
The source contains conflicting temperature ranges. The correct operating and storage ranges must be confirmed for the selected glass, sensor, controller, FPC, adhesive, and display module before quotation.

The source content lists customization for size, outline, silk-screen logo, FPC length, and surface treatment. Visible attributes also list irregular cutting, full-edge chamfering, black border printing, and camera or sensor holes.

The original description lists ISO 9001, ISO 14001, CE, RoHS, FDA, and SGS, while the visible attributes list ISO 9001, RoHS, and automotive high/low-temperature aging-test certification.
These references do not establish that every configuration carries every approval. Buyers should request the current certificate, test report, scope, issuing organization, product coverage, and validity period required for their market and end equipment.
